## Textvault 2.8 — Default change: encoding detection

Please note carefully: uploaded text files are now detected using the Glyphsense library rather than byte-order-mark sniffing alone. Previously, files without a BOM defaulted to Latin-1, which silently corrupted Cyrillic uploads. The new default samples the first 64 KB and falls back to UTF-8. Review your integration tests against these values, which the detection service currently runs with.

config for tagaf-bawif:
[norok]
host = norok.ordinworks.local
user = norok_svc
database = norok_prod

[ ] Partner SFTP drop — Cadrello Exchange ceremony. Verify the drop host key fingerprint against the printed ceremony sheet before enabling the Ferrowick partner account. Confirm nightly pickup is scheduled and the quarantine scan runs first. The transfer key lives in the sealed kit; if it must be restored, use the recovery passphrase shown just below this line.

unlock words, kafog-tajof: ulador-ulaael-kasvan

Subject: Customer concentration — Ostrander account

Executive team,

Ostrander Logistics now represents 41% of Brighthollow's annual revenue, up from 28% last year. Contract renewal lands in Q2 with no committed term beyond it. We are modelling diversification scenarios and pipeline acceleration in the Merrow region. The confidential plan outlining our mitigation strategy appears below.

management briefing: Silmirek Group is in early talks to buy Oliysix Group for about $124.4 million. The Briath launch date is December 14, and nothing goes to the press before then. Legal wants the Sildorax Logistics term sheet withdrawn before May 4.

## Artifact Signing — SDK Parity Notes (Weekly Sync)

Kestrel SDK for Android reached parity with the Swift client this sprint: offline queueing, batched telemetry, and retry semantics now match. Both SDKs ship as signed artifacts from the same pipeline. Remaining gap: background sync throttling, targeted next sprint. Verify both release bundles before tagging. Both artifacts validate against the shared signing key below.

signing key of kawig-fafog = bky19_6Fypv1qws7J8qJtaYjX